Hadoop开发工程师在数据可视化方面有哪些工作?

在当今大数据时代,Hadoop开发工程师在数据可视化方面扮演着至关重要的角色。他们不仅需要具备丰富的Hadoop技术背景,还需要掌握数据可视化的相关知识,以便将海量数据转化为直观、易懂的可视化图表。本文将探讨Hadoop开发工程师在数据可视化方面的工作内容,帮助大家更好地了解这一领域。

一、数据清洗与预处理

在数据可视化之前,Hadoop开发工程师需要对原始数据进行清洗和预处理。这一步骤主要包括以下几个方面:

  1. 数据清洗:去除重复数据、缺失数据、异常数据等,保证数据的准确性。
  2. 数据转换:将不同格式的数据转换为统一的格式,便于后续处理。
  3. 数据整合:将来自不同来源的数据进行整合,形成一个完整的数据集。

二、数据可视化设计

数据可视化设计是Hadoop开发工程师在数据可视化方面的重要工作。以下是数据可视化设计的主要步骤:

  1. 选择合适的可视化工具:根据数据类型和需求,选择合适的可视化工具,如ECharts、D3.js、Tableau等。
  2. 确定可视化图表类型:根据数据的特点和需求,选择合适的图表类型,如柱状图、折线图、饼图、散点图等。
  3. 设计图表布局:合理布局图表元素,使图表清晰易懂,便于用户阅读。

三、数据可视化实现

数据可视化实现是Hadoop开发工程师将设计好的可视化图表呈现在用户面前的重要环节。以下是数据可视化实现的主要步骤:

  1. 数据提取:从Hadoop集群中提取所需数据。
  2. 数据转换:将提取的数据转换为可视化工具所需的格式。
  3. 数据可视化:使用可视化工具将数据转换为图表。

四、数据可视化应用

Hadoop开发工程师在数据可视化方面的应用非常广泛,以下是一些典型案例:

  1. 电商行业:通过数据可视化,分析用户购买行为,优化产品推荐,提高销售额。
  2. 金融行业:通过数据可视化,监控市场动态,预测风险,为投资决策提供依据。
  3. 医疗行业:通过数据可视化,分析患者病情,提高治疗效果。

五、数据可视化发展趋势

随着大数据技术的不断发展,数据可视化领域也在不断进步。以下是数据可视化的发展趋势:

  1. 智能化:利用人工智能技术,实现自动化的数据可视化设计。
  2. 交互式:提高用户与可视化图表的交互性,使数据可视化更加生动。
  3. 移动化:将数据可视化应用于移动端,方便用户随时随地查看数据。

总结

Hadoop开发工程师在数据可视化方面的工作内容丰富多样,从数据清洗与预处理、数据可视化设计、数据可视化实现到数据可视化应用,每个环节都至关重要。随着大数据技术的不断发展,数据可视化领域将迎来更加广阔的发展空间。Hadoop开发工程师应不断学习新技术,提高自身能力,为数据可视化领域的发展贡献力量。

猜你喜欢:专属猎头的平台